Preparation
- Grease a 9x13-inch baking pan with unsalted butter. In a stand mixer, combine the all-purpose flour, sugar, instant yeast, and kosher salt. In a saucepan, warm the whole milk and unsalted butter until melted. Pour the warm mixture into the dry ingredients, then mix in the beaten large egg and yolks. Knead the dough for 5-7 minutes until it’s smooth and elastic.
- Transfer the dough to an oiled bowl and cover it with a clean cloth. Let it rise in a warm place for 30-40 minutes, or refrigerate overnight for a slower rise.
- Mix the softened unsalted butter, grated garlic, fresh parsley, and a pinch of salt in a bowl until well combined.
- Roll out the risen dough into a large rectangle on a floured surface. Spread the garlic filling evenly over the surface, fold the dough in thirds like a letter, then slice into strips.
- Twist each strip lightly and place them into the prepared baking pan. Cover and let the dough rise again until it has doubled in size, approximately 1 to 1.5 hours.
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Brush the rolls with an egg wash made from the remaining large egg, and bake for about 20 minutes.
- Right after baking, brush the rolls with melted butter and sprinkle with flaky sea salt.
